Black vaginal discharge during non-menstrual period is considered to be ovulation bleeding, cervicitis, uterine fibroids and so on, including general treatment, medication, surgical treatment and so on.
1. Ovulation bleeding: If this situation occurs in the middle of two menstrual periods, it is considered to be ovulation bleeding, which is related to the transient decline of hormones in the body at the time of ovulation, this situation does not require special treatment, and should pay attention to personal hygiene.
2. Cervicitis: Cervicitis is mainly caused by pathogen infection of the cervix, in addition to a small amount of vaginal bleeding, it will be accompanied by increased vaginal discharge. 3. Uterine fibroids: they are benign tumors formed by uterine smooth muscle tissues, which can cause irregular vaginal bleeding during non-menstrual periods. The main treatment is surgical treatment, which should be based on the patient’s need for reproduction or not, and the appropriate surgical methods should be chosen, including leiomyomectomy and hysterectomy.
There may be other reasons for the black vaginal discharge during non-menstrual periods, and it is recommended to go to the hospital in time, improve the examination to clarify the cause of the disease, and then give targeted treatment or standardized treatment.
